Building anti-seismic base structure and using method thereof
The invention relates to the field of building base structures. The invention discloses a building anti-seismic base structure and a using method thereof, and aims to solve the problem that when a building is impacted by natural disasters such as earthquakes or debris flow and inclines towards one side, a base at the bottom of the building is inevitably and synchronously inclined along with inclination of the building. The traditional base is gradually sunken into the building foundation, and the traditional base cannot restrain the sinking trend once sinking into the building foundation due to heavy weight, and finally, the deeper and deeper sinking is realized, so that the anti-seismic effect is poor. According to the structure, by means of the inclined sinking impact force borne by the base, the impact force is fed back to the base in real time so that the base can be rapidly adjusted to be in the horizontal state, and the effect of avoiding large-angle inclination of a building is achieved.
